Mike McCrary writes thrillers with dark humor, fast pacing, and morally questionable protagonists. He is the author of the Remo Cobb series, the Markus Murphy series, and several standalone novels including Relentless (2018) and Someone Savage (2022). He also has screenwriting credits and draws on that experience to keep his stories lean and cinematic.

McCrary’s fiction features characters who make bad decisions under pressure. His books tend to move quickly, with short chapters and plot twists that push his heroes deeper into trouble. Before writing full-time, he held a long list of odd jobs, from investment analyst to Hollywood intern to bartender, all of which feed the working-class edge in his stories.

What is Mike McCrary's background?

Before becoming a full-time writer, McCrary worked as a waiter, dishwasher, investment analyst, bartender, and unpaid Hollywood intern. He also works as a screenwriter. He currently lives in Texas.
